Materials You’ll Need
- Green fabric (cotton or felt work well)
- White or cream-colored fabric (for flower accents, optional)
- Sewing machine or needle and thread
- Scissors
- Pins
- Stuffing material (polyester fiberfill or foam)
- Fabric glue (optional, for embellishments)
- Marking tool (chalk or fabric marker)
Step-by-Step Guide on How to Make Your Own
- Design Your Cactus Pattern
Begin by sketching a cactus pattern on a piece of paper. Keep it simple with a classic cactus shape, or get creative with different cactus species like saguaro, prickly pear, or barrel cacti. - Cut the Fabric
Using your cactus pattern, cut two identical cactus shapes from the green fabric. For a more visually interesting pillow, experiment with patterned or textured fabrics. Additionally, cut small flower shapes from the white or cream-colored fabric if you plan to add flower accents.
- Sew the Pieces Together
Place the two cactus-shaped fabric pieces together, with the right sides facing inward. Pin them together along the edges. Use your sewing machine or hand-sew the pieces, leaving a small opening to insert the stuffing.
- Add the Stuffing
Turn the fabric right side out through the opening and gently push out the edges to ensure a well-defined cactus shape. Carefully stuff the pillow with your chosen filling material. Adjust the stuffing to achieve your desired firmness.
- Close the Opening
Once your cactus pillow is adequately stuffed, neatly sew the opening shut. Be sure to secure it properly to avoid any stuffing leakage. Your cactus pillow base is now complete!

Mini Cactus Pillow Set
Instead of crafting one large cactus pillow, make a set of mini cactus pillows in different shapes, colors and sizes.
Arrange them together on a couch or bed for a charming display that adds character to your living space.

Cactus Pillow with Embroidered Details
Enhance your cactus pillow with embroidered accents. Consider stitching on spines, flowers, or any other creative designs using colorful embroidery thread.
Just size up any of the succulent or cactus pillow designs and use a simple stitch to contour and highlight each shape.

Pompom-powered Cactus Pillow
To create a blooming cactus, add fabric pompoms to your pillow. Using fabric glue or sewing, attach the white or cream-colored flower shapes to the cactus surface. This adorable addition will make your pillow pop with color and personality.

3D Cactus, or Succulent really
Take your DIY cactus pillow to the next level by making it a three-dimensional succulent! You’ll have to cut and sew multiple cactus segment sizes and attach them together as you go around, leaving small openings between each segment.
This design creates a cute, multi-layered succulent cactus that stands out! Make 1 or make 3. Or, if that sounds like too much work, you can simply purchase a couple.
